Publisher Description:
Mastering the instructions in this book will take an aspiring fly tier from total novice to advanced amateur in just a few short pages. The early chapters provide the reader with a solid understanding of the tools, techniques, and materials to construct seven foundation fly patterns. What is a foundation pattern? It is a fly that not only teaches an important fly-tying skill but also provides a basis from which to build an exciting fly box of patterns attractive to the angler and the fish alike. For example: The Hare's Ear Nymph is a pattern that with a little adaptation and ingenuity will satisfy 80 percent of any fly fishers nymph fishing needs. All the tier needs to do is change colors and materials to fit a wide variety of fishing situations. The seven foundation patterns include the Woolly Worm, Gray Hackle Yellow, Montana Nymph, Hare's Ear Nymph, Post Wing Mayfly, Elk Hair Caddis, and the Marabou Streamer. The skills learned on each fly are used again on the next along with a new technique. Building skills upon skills is the backbone of this book AND for a successful fly tying career.
